eslint-plugin-json-schema-validator
Version:
ESLint plugin that validates data using JSON Schema Validator.
1 lines • 1.07 kB
JSON
{"title":"JSON schema for Creatomic configuration file","$schema":"http://json-schema.org/draft-04/schema#","type":"object","properties":{"tslint.enable":{"type":"boolean","default":true},"tslint.jsEnable":{"type":"boolean","default":false,"scope":"resource"},"tslint.rulesDirectory":{"type":["string","array"],"items":{"type":"string"},"default":"","scope":"resource"},"tslint.validateWithDefaultConfig":{"type":"boolean","default":false,"scope":"resource"},"tslint.configFile":{"type":"string","default":"","scope":"resource"},"tslint.ignoreDefinitionFiles":{"type":"boolean","default":true,"scope":"resource"},"tslint.exclude":{"type":["string","array"],"items":{"type":"string"},"scope":"resource"},"tslint.run":{"type":"string","enum":["onSave","onType"],"default":"onType","scope":"window"},"tslint.nodePath":{"type":"string","default":"","scope":"resource"},"tslint.autoFixOnSave":{"type":["boolean","array"],"items":{"type":"string"},"default":false,"scope":"resource"},"tslint.alwaysShowRuleFailuresAsWarnings":{"type":"boolean","default":false,"scope":"resource"}}}